Introduction
Poker is a commonly popular card game that combines skill, strategy, and a bit of possibility. With many variations like Texas Hold'em, Omaha, and Seven-Card Stud, poker offers players a fantastic and competitive gaming experience. To succeed in poker, people have to develop efficient techniques that optimize their decision-making capabilities, and in turn, boost their likelihood of winning. This report explores some secret poker techniques, focusing the significance of understanding the game, reading opponents, managing bankroll, and strategic decision-making.
Comprehending the Game
One of several fundamental components of poker method is having an extensive understanding of the game and its own principles. Players should be knowledgeable about hand positions, gambling structures, and possible effects. By mastering the overall game's basics, people can make informed choices and strategize successfully, examining chances and potential incentives.
Reading Opponents
An essential element of poker method is the capability to read opponents and decipher their particular playing types and habits. This skill allows players to gain insight into their opponents' hands, allowing all of them to modify their strategies consequently. Observing body gestures, gambling habits, and verbal cues are crucial the different parts of successfully reading opponents in poker.
Managing Bankroll
Effective bankroll management is vital to sustained success in poker. Players must set clear restrictions on their spending, only gambling with cash they can manage to lose. It is advisable to individual poker funds from personal funds and to maintain a stringent budget. By managing their bankroll wisely, players can mitigate dangers and work out knowledgeable choices without falling in to the traps of reckless wagering.
Strategic Decision-Making
Strategic decision-making reaches the core of poker methods. People should evaluate several elements, for instance the strength of their own hand, table characteristics, position, together with behavior of opponents. For instance, following an aggressive strategy a very good idea whenever holding strong cards, as it can certainly intimidate opponents and force them to fold. Alternatively, an even more conventional approach might be appropriate whenever dealt weaker fingers, limiting possible losses. Fundamentally, the ability to adapt while making strategic decisions according to these elements is vital to achieve your goals.
Bluffing and Deception
A well-executed bluff can be a powerful device in poker strategy, permitting people to win pots with weaker fingers. Bluffing requires deceiving opponents giving them false impressions of this player's hand strength or intentions. However, bluffing should-be approached cautiously and selectively, as exorbitant bluffing can diminish its effectiveness and induce economic losings.
Acknowledging and Exploiting Patterns
Comprehending patterns in opponents' behavior and wagering can offer important ideas into their methods. Skilled people can exploit these habits by adjusting their very own tactics accordingly. If a person over and over raises pre-flop but frequently folds after the flop, other people can take advantage of this predictability by modifying their particular ways of make use of the scenario. Recognizing and exploiting such patterns can give people an important advantage in the poker dining table.
